What can I see and do near Alexandria Archaeology Museum?
You might want to spend some time browsing the exhibits at United States Patent and Trademark Office Museum, Arlington Historical Museum or Harmony Hall. John Carlyle House, The Spite House and George Washington Masonic National Memorial are monuments to see when you're exploring the area around Alexandria Archaeology Museum. You can catch a show at The Theater at MGM National Harbor, Birchmere and Signature Theatre.
How can I get to Alexandria Archaeology Museum?
With so many transport options, seeing all of the area near Alexandria Archaeology Museum is simple. Head to King Street Station for metro transport. If you want to venture outside of the area, hop aboard a train at Alexandria Station. You can explore water transport options at the local port.
